What is the Burn?
The Burn 24-7 is a renaissance movement of vertical worship and intercession. The Burn is diverse in expression, non-denominational in affiliation, simple in focus, and missional in practice.

Mechanics of The Burn
Burns in Canada typically last between 10 and 27 hours with the goal of becoming 24-7-365. These times are divided into 2-hour shifts, which are filled by teams from the body of Christ in the region. These teams range from one person leading worship and prayer from a guitar, keyboard or other lead instrument, to full bands accompanied by prayer leaders. Artists and dancers join many sessions as well.
There is a set focus, but there is not a set format. While well-known songs are sung, the creative atmosphere, ignited by the Presence of God in Burn gatherings, creates space for the new Song of the Lord to flow out, and prophetic intercession to come forth. This is the heart of BURN 24-7.

Statement of Faith
+We believe the Bible to be the only inspired, infallible, and authoritative Word of God.
+We believe there is one God eternally existent in three persons: The Father, Son and Holy Spirit.
+We believe in the deity of Jesus, God’s only son, his virgin birth, his sinless life, his miracles, his
atoning death on the cross, his bodily resurrection, and in his second coming to earth in power and glory.
+We believe in the present ministry of the Holy Spirit by whose indwelling believers in Christ are enabled to live a godly radical life.
+We fully believe in the active baptism of fire released in Acts 2 and its daily importance to the life of the believer.
+We believe in the resurrection of both the saved and the lost; the saved to the resurrection of eternal life and the lost unto the resurrection of eternal judgment.
